When weekend getaways and spontaneous trips are calling, owning a rental car for a single day is proving to be a smarter, more flexible choice—especially as travelers seek value without long-term commitments. More people across the U.S. are discovering how renting a vehicle just one day can unlock affordable access to roadside exploration, spontaneous plans, and hidden local gems—without draining their budget or time. This shift isn’t accidental: rising travel costs, flexible scheduling, and a growing desire for convenience are fueling interest in short-term vehicle rentals tailored to quick adventures.
Q: Is renting a car for one day more expensive than public transit?
Economic pressures are reshaping travel habits. With inflation affecting everyday expenses, many Americans are prioritizing cost-effective ways to explore nearby destinations. Renting a car for one day offers controlled pricing, faster decision-making, and no long-term obligations—making it an appealing short-term transportation solution.
Most perks—like insurance add-ons or GPS rentals—are cost-efficient for one-day use, with no setup hassle. This makes it ideal for errands, day trips, or weekend escape routes.
